What to Consider Before Buying
- Matching Spine to Your Bow: One of the most important things I learned was to match the arrow spine to my bow’s draw weight and length. Using the wrong spine can affect accuracy and arrow flight.
- Arrow Length: Make sure to get arrows cut to your correct draw length. The Easton XX75 2117 arrows come in standard sizes, but customizing length is essential.
- Fletching and Nocks: The arrows typically come bare, so you’ll want to add quality fletching and nocks suited to your shooting style.
- Weight Considerations: If you prefer heavier or lighter arrows for specific shooting purposes, remember that these aluminum arrows fall in the mid-weight range.
My Tips for Getting the Best Performance
- Take the time to measure your draw length and bow specs before ordering.
- Pair the arrows with the right broadheads or field points depending on your use.
- Regularly inspect your arrows for straightness and any signs of damage—aluminum can bend under stress.
- Practice consistently to get the feel of how these arrows perform with your setup.
